    About Our Client

    \n

    \n

    Our client is a fast‑growing organisation building a high‑density Product & Technology hub in Bangalore. With an existing base of ~100 technology employees and significant scale planned over the next 12-24 months, the company is creating a dedicated Tech HRBP role to partner closely with engineering and product leaders.

    Job Description

    \n

    \n

    Strategic HR Partnering

    \n
  • Act as the primary HR partner for technology teams across Product, Engineering, QA, Automation, Data and related functions.
  • \n
  • Work directly with senior tech leaders to define org structures, capability plans and workforce strategies.
  • \n
  • Drive culture‑building initiatives tailored to a product and engineering environment.
  • \n



    \n Talent Planning & Development

    \n
  • Build and execute talent development frameworks, including career paths, technical competency models, and succession planning.
  • \n
  • Partner with business and L&D teams to design upskilling programmes for tech talent.
  • \n
  • Strengthen leadership capability within engineering teams through coaching and structured interventions.
  • \n



    \n Performance & Rewards

    \n
  • Manage performance cycles end‑to‑end for tech teams, ensuring fairness, calibration and alignment with business priorities.
  • \n
  • Collaborate with compensation teams to ensure competitiveness for niche and next‑gen skill sets.
  • \n



    \n Employee Engagement & Experience

    \n
  • Drive engagement through structured check‑ins, skip‑levels, manager coaching and sentiment analysis.
  • \n
  • Identify and address employee concerns proactively to ensure a strong and inclusive team culture.
  • \n
  • Build mechanisms to retain high‑performing tech talent in a competitive market.

    The Successful Applicant

    \n

    \n

    Must‑Have Experience

    \n
  • 12-18 years of HR experience, with strong exposure to HR business partnering for technology functions.
  • \n
  • Proven success partnering with engineering/product teams in dynamic and innovation‑led environments.
  • \n
  • Deep understanding of the tech landscape, talent behaviour, career motivators and industry benchmarks.
  • \n



    \n Background Preferences

    \n
  • Experience in product organisations, SaaS companies, tech startups, digital businesses, or engineering‑driven firms.
  • \n
  • Not seeking candidates from traditional IT services or large outsourcing environments.
  • \n



    \n Skills & Attributes

    \n
  • Strong stakeholder management and the ability to influence senior technology leaders.
  • \n
  • High emotional intelligence, maturity and ability to deal with ambiguity.
  • \n
  • Data‑driven approach; ability to leverage insights for decision‑making.
  • \n
  • Hands‑on, proactive and comfortable operating in a scaling environment.
